Sally, if you’re reading this: sex is not a spectrum. I am a geneticist and I’m happy to explain why this is in as much detail and at whatever level of technical detail as you wish.

But in a nutshell: there are sperm and the type of adult humans that make them, and there are eggs, and the type of adult humans that make them.

So: if sex was a spectrum, you’d see other types of human, and other types of sex cells (gametes.) we dont see that though. Because sex isn’t a spectrum.

And no, intersex conditions are not any proof of a spectrum.
And no, being unable to make sperm or eggs isn’t proof of anything other than infertility- of the type that is the classification, not ‘all bits in working order.’

For those who don't know, the REF is a five year cycle that assesses (and ranks) universities on research quality. Despite Sally's £1m+ in funding, she has not published a single piece of work in this REF period that could be submitted. Not one.
